Product Overview

Category

The SMAJ8.0-E3/5A belongs to the category of transient voltage suppressor diodes.

Use

It is used for protecting s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events.

Characteristics

  • Low clamping voltage
  • Fast response time
  • High surge capability

Package

The SMAJ8.0-E3/5A is typically available in a DO-214AC (SMA) package.

Essence

The essence of the SMAJ8.0-E3/5A lies in its ability to quickly divert excessive current away from sensitive components, thereby safeguarding them from damage.

Packaging/Quantity

It is commonly packaged in reels or trays with varying quantities, depending on the manufacturer's specifications.

Specifications

  • Peak Pulse Power: 400W
  • Breakdown Voltage Range: 6.4V to 7.0V
  • Maximum Clamping Voltage: 10.3V
  • Operating Temperature Range: -55°C to +150°C

Detailed Pin Configuration

The SMAJ8.0-E3/5A typically has two pins, with the anode connected to one pin and the cathode connected to the other.

Functional Features

  • Transient voltage suppression
  • Reverse standoff voltage protection
  • ESD protection

Advantages

  • Fast response time protects sensitive components
  • High surge capability ensures reliability
  • Compact size for easy integration into circuit designs

Disadvantages

  • Limited power dissipation capability
  • May require additional circuitry for comprehensive overvoltage protection

Working Principles

When a transient voltage surge occurs, the SMAJ8.0-E3/5A conducts current to divert the excess energy away from the protected circuit, thus limiting the voltage across the circuit.

Detailed Application Field Plans

The SMAJ8.0-E3/5A is widely used in various applications, including: - Telecommunication equipment - Industrial control systems - Automotive electronics - Consumer electronics
